Donald Trump, who claims to have seen elements allowing him to think that the new coronavirus would come from a Chinese laboratory, said Thursday, April 30, considering punitive taxes against Beijing.

"Yes," he replied to a White House reporter who asked, "Have you seen anything so far that makes you seriously believe that the Wuhan Institute of Virology is the source "of the pandemic? "It was something that could have been contained in the original place and I think it could have been contained very easily," he said.

"Border taxes"

The President, who did not specify what the evidence was, added that he could therefore impose punitive "customs taxes" on China. Asked about the possibility that the United States would not repay its debt to China in retaliation, Donald Trump replied: "I can do it differently. I can do the same thing but differently by imposing customs taxes", as he l has already done during the trade dispute between it and Beijing.

Donald Trump regularly accuses China of lying about the human toll of the epidemic, while his country has more than 62,000 deaths officially linked to Covid-19. He also recently raised the possibility of asking Beijing to pay billions of dollars in compensation for damage caused by the virus.
